"Free" (Relatively Cheap) Upgrades
Install Fuel-Pump Cut Off Switch
Enersys Odyssey PC680 Battery w/ Automotive Terminals
Weight Reductions:
- Remove Backseats + Rear Seat Belts
- Remove Carpet (Back only)
- Remove Sound Deadening Tar and Firewall Matt
- Remove Knee Bolster
- Remove Cargo Cover
- Remove Spare Tire, Tools, and Jack
- Remove Windshield Washer Fluid Reservoir and Pump (Including all Fittings)
- Remove Tow Hooks
- Remove Rear Wiper and Motor Assembly (Including all Fittings)
Remove Power Steering and AC
Throttle Body and Intake Manifold Coolant By-Pass
Hondata Intake Manifold Heat-shield Gasket
Header Wrap on Intake
Sea-Foam Engine
Paint Trim w/ Duplicolor
Synthetic Oil (5w/ 30)
-------------------------------------------------------------------
This is the list of either free or really cheap upgrades I plan on doing to my car while I am saving up for my engine swap. Is there anything you can think of to do to my car (1997 Civic Hatchback) that's either free or pretty cheap? This is all I could think of.
